Output 89097964ed34a225c17aea590111b6b495bfefc728145888ef24f59eec8152ee:0

value
6580328
script pubkey
OP_0 OP_PUSHBYTES_20 f01a1158e3e2da9e1eedf98a97540efabb552113
address
ltc1q7qdpzk8rutdfu8hdlx9fw4qwl2a42ggnsamf8s
transaction
89097964ed34a225c17aea590111b6b495bfefc728145888ef24f59eec8152ee
spent
true